Leveraging Data Science to Enhance GPS Navigation Systems

Introduction: GPS navigation systems have become an integral part of our lives, aiding us in navigating unknown territories and reaching our destinations with ease. These systems rely heavily on data science principles to provide accurate and real-time information. In this blog post, we will explore how data science is revolutionizing GPS navigation systems and enhancing our overall navigation experience. 1. The Role of Data Science in GPS Navigation Systems: At the heart of any GPS navigation system lies a vast amount of data, including maps, roads, traffic conditions, points of interest, and user-generated input. Data science techniques are employed to process, analyze, and interpret this information, thereby enabling navigation systems to provide helpful and timely guidance. 2. Real-time Traffic Updates: One of the most significant contributions of data science to GPS navigation systems is real-time traffic updates. By collecting data from various sources such as smartphones, connected vehicles, and traffic sensors, data scientists can analyze this data to estimate traffic congestion on different road segments. This valuable information is then incorporated into navigation systems to provide alternative routes, saving time and reducing frustration for drivers. 3. Predictive Routing: Data science models can also play a crucial role in predictive routing. By analyzing historical data on traffic patterns, road conditions, and even weather, these models can anticipate congestion and provide optimized routes for future trips. This proactive approach allows GPS navigation systems to avoid potential bottlenecks and find the most efficient path to a destination. 4. Personalized Recommendations: Data science algorithms can analyze user behavior, preferences, and historical data to provide personalized recommendations in GPS navigation systems. By understanding individual preferences, these systems can suggest relevant points of interest, restaurants, gas stations, or other places based on past behavior or user input. This level of personalization enhances the navigation experience by tailoring recommendations to suit every user's needs. 5. Advanced Mapping Techniques: With the advancement of data science techniques, GPS navigation systems can now incorporate advanced mapping features. These features include 3D mapping, indoor mapping, and augmented reality overlays to provide users with a more immersive and intuitive navigation experience. Data science plays a crucial role in processing and visualizing this extensive mapping data, enabling a seamless navigation experience. 6. Machine Learning for Precision and Accuracy: Machine learning algorithms are rapidly being integrated into GPS navigation systems to improve precision and accuracy. By continuously learning from user feedback, these algorithms can adapt and fine-tune their routing and suggestions to better cater to individual needs. This iterative process ensures that GPS navigation systems continually improve and evolve to deliver the best possible navigation experience. Conclusion: Data science is revolutionizing GPS navigation systems by leveraging vast amounts of data to provide real-time traffic updates, predictive routing, personalized recommendations, advanced mapping techniques, and machine learning algorithms. As technology continues to advance, so too will our GPS navigation systems, ensuring that we have the tools needed to navigate our world more efficiently than ever before.
